Output 739271785b12306dd55a4a9cbca827af94545d589e66f2639ea6564fa720f969:3

value
106383
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43d5361f4811f9f9dae4e345ee9eae479107bb33 OP_EQUALVERIFY OP_CHECKSIG
address
17Bfh3QSNA6Nc5aGyrYKbg3F8YjEofi9Fj
transaction
739271785b12306dd55a4a9cbca827af94545d589e66f2639ea6564fa720f969
spent
true